English Sierra Leone - Republic of Sierra Leone

The Republic of Sierra Leone is a country in West Africa. It is bordered by ► Guinea on the north and ► Liberia on the south, with the Atlantic Ocean on the west. The name Sierra Leone was adapted from the Portuguese name for the country: Serra Leoa. The literal meaning is "Lioness Mountain."


Short name  Sierra Leone
Official name Republic of Sierra Leone
Status Independent country since 1961
Republic since 1971
Location West Africa
Capital Freetown
Population 8,100,318 inhabitants
Area 71,740 square kilometres (27,700 sq mi)
Major languages English (official), Krio
Major religions Islam, Protestantism
